In 2021, Hawkins, TX had a population of 1.76k people with a median age of 33.2 and a median household income of $62,381. Between 2020 and 2021 the population of Hawkins, TX grew from 1,641 to 1,762, a 7.37% increase and its median household income grew from $50,833 to $62,381, a 22.7% increase.
The 5 largest ethnic groups in Hawkins, TX are White (Non-Hispanic) (58.2%), Black or African American (Non-Hispanic) (37.2%), White (Hispanic) (2.72%), Two+ (Non-Hispanic) (1.48%), and Asian (Non-Hispanic) (0.227%).
None of the households in Hawkins, TX reported speaking a non-English language at home as their primary shared language. This does not consider the potential multi-lingual nature of households, but only the primary self-reported language spoken by all members of the household.
99.8% of the residents in Hawkins, TX are U.S. citizens.
In 2021, the median property value in Hawkins, TX was $83,100, and the homeownership rate was 69.6%.
Most people in Hawkins, TX drove alone to work, and the average commute time was 21.1 minutes. The average car ownership in Hawkins, TX was 3 cars per household.
